Some new activity today & words from the mayor of Santigo del Tiede.


Specially trained dogs are arriving in Tenerife as the search for missing British teenager Jay Slater enters its ninth day.

The mayor of Santiago de Tiede, where Mr Slater’s father has been putting up posters appealing for information about his son's disappearance, has expressed his sympathy for the family.

Emilio Navarro said: "As a father, I understand. All our resources and means are being used to find him."

A Spanish force spokesman told reporters: “The Civil Guard is continuing with the search operation for the young British man who went missing near the Masca area of the municipality of Buenavista del Norte in which different units are participating. In addition today several dog trainers and their expert dogs who have transferred from Madrid have joined the search. These dogs are specifically trained in searching for people over large swathes of land.”

They said: “Yes, of course it (conspiracy theories) is being investigated. From the beginning they have been considering all possibilities.”

Yesterday, Jay's family released a grainy CCTV image suggesting he might have been spotted in Tenerife's Santiago del Teide hours after he was said to have gone missing.

The Guardia Civil has not confirmed the sighting but told The Telegraph that “nothing has been ruled out”.
